Rose Root Rot: How to Identify, Treat, and Prevent It

Root rot poses a significant challenge for rose enthusiasts, often leading to plant decline if not addressed promptly. This article guides you through recognizing, treating, and preventing root rot, helping you cultivate thriving roses.

What is Rose Root Rot and What Causes It

Rose root rot is a condition where the plant’s root system decays due to insufficient oxygen and harmful soil-borne pathogens. These pathogens, primarily fungi such as Phytophthora and Pythium, thrive in waterlogged, anaerobic environments. When roots are deprived of oxygen, they cannot respire properly, leading to cellular damage and death.

The primary cause of root rot is excessive moisture in the soil, often resulting from overwatering or inadequate drainage. Heavy, compacted clay soils are particularly susceptible because they retain water for extended periods, suffocating root systems. Continuous saturation creates an ideal breeding ground for destructive fungi and bacteria that attack weakened roots.

Recognizing Rose Root Rot

Above-ground symptoms often mimic drought stress, with leaves wilting even when the soil feels moist. Foliage may turn yellow, beginning with lower leaves, and growth becomes noticeably stunted. Additionally, affected roses can exhibit premature leaf drop and the dieback of individual branches.

To confirm root rot, inspect the plant’s root system. Healthy rose roots are firm, flexible, and typically white or light tan. In contrast, roots afflicted with rot will appear mushy, brittle, and discolored, often black or brown. A distinct foul, decaying odor from the roots or soil is another strong indicator of advanced root rot.

Treating Rose Root Rot

Treating roses with root rot begins by assessing the extent of the damage. For potted roses, gently remove the plant from its container and rinse the root ball to expose affected areas. For in-ground roses, carefully excavate around the base to expose the upper root system, minimizing disturbance to healthy roots.

Using sterilized pruning shears, prune away all diseased, mushy, and discolored roots until only firm, healthy tissue remains. Sterilize tools before and after each cut to prevent spreading pathogens. For severe cases, bare-rooting the plant by washing away all soil from the roots can provide a clearer view of the damage.

After pruning, replant the rose in fresh, well-draining soil, either in a new container or a prepared garden bed. Ensure the new soil mix is loose and amended with organic matter to improve aeration. Water sparingly after repotting, allowing the top several inches of soil to dry out between waterings to encourage new root growth and prevent recurrence.

Preventing Rose Root Rot

Preventing root rot starts with proper watering practices, involving deep, infrequent irrigation. Always check soil moisture before watering, ensuring the top 2-3 inches of soil have dried out completely. This approach encourages roots to grow deeper, making the plant more resilient.

Ensuring excellent soil drainage is equally important. For heavy clay soils, incorporate ample organic matter such as compost or well-rotted manure to improve soil structure and percolation. Raised garden beds can also significantly enhance drainage, especially in areas with naturally poor soil or high water tables.

Selecting an appropriate planting site contributes to prevention, offering good air circulation and adequate sunlight exposure. Avoid planting roses in low-lying areas where water tends to collect. Choosing disease-resistant rose varieties, especially to common root pathogens, can also provide added protection against future issues.
